Malloc best fit
Web10 jul. 2008 · 1. re: 給出一個數組a [n] 求 第k大的值 [未登录] 递归里面的findK (a, i+1, end);少参数. --hzx. 2. re: Best Fit与 First Fit. 应该只是一个效率的考虑吧。. 如果从碎片上讲的 … WebComputer Science Science void *malloc(size_t size);-returns a pointer to the payload (of min length size bytes) of a memory block-this memory is off-limits to the DMA until released by the user
Malloc best fit
Did you know?
Web9 Constraints ¢ Applications § Can issue arbitrary sequence of mallocand freerequests § freerequest must be to a malloc’d block ¢ Allocators § Can’t control number or size of allocated blocks § Must respond immediately to mallocrequests § i.e., can’t reorder or buffer requests § Must allocate blocks from free memory § i.e., can only place allocated blocks … WebMalloc is a dynamic memory allocator — it gives you a block of memory on the ... you will have to choose your policy to find a free block. You can either use first fit, next fit, or …
Web* malloc_best returns the start address of the newly allocated memory. * It implements the Best fit algorithm, which tries to find the smallest free * block that is large enough. * */ … WebExample I Best-Fit Best- t will allocate from the 15-byte region, leaving a reg ion of 3 byte. Probably will return all 15 bytes as the 3-byte region is too small to hold a node structure. …
WebBest Fit Memory Allocation Algorithm c# language Raw. Best Fit Memory Allocation Algorithm.cs This file contains bidirectional Unicode text that may be interpreted or … Web28 nov. 2024 · malloc Analysis Overhead Uses bins . These bins allows for a faster best-fit algorithm at the expense of RAM. Each of the 128 bins is a doubly-linked list of the …
Web使用malloc和free虽然会导致虚拟内存上碎片,但在物理内存上是不连续使用的,不会导致碎片。. 在普通计算机上如果虚拟内存碎片太多无法分配,一般操作系统会告诉你进程无响 …
Web26 jun. 2024 · best-fit_malloc.c This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in … city of burbank trafficWebCorrect malloc implementations are measured with two per- formance metrics: throughput and utilization. Throughput is the number of operations completed in a measured amount of time. Utilization compares the heap space allocated to the program at the end of execution (the heap never shrinks) compared to the peak data requirement. city of burbank street cleaningWebAnswer (1 of 2): Start with the implementation from UNIX V6. This is, by far, the simplest (but still “real”) implementation of a best-fit allocator. At 88 lines including comments, it … donate thamksgiving leftovers chicagoWebFirst-fit : 처음 부터 ... 이전 검색이 종료된 지점에서 검색 시작. Best-fit : 모든 가용 블럭을 검사하여 크기가 가장 작은 블럭 선택. 명시적 할당기 구현 (C, 32bit) 1. 묵시적 리스트 - first-fit 이용. # Score : 44 (util) + 9 (thru) = 53/100 /* malloc lab explicit allocator, implicit List ... donate ted cruz 2016Web15 sep. 2024 · Malloc Lab 동적 메모리 할당(1) - 개념 정리 Malloc Lab 동적 메모리 할당(2) - 묵시적 가용 리스트(Implicit free list) 더보기 그 외 explicit 방법 구현 등 코드도 보고 … donate textbooks kansas cityWebfind_fit 에서는 할당할만한 free 공간 중 적절한 공간을 찾아서 그 공간의 주소값을 반환한다 (first fit, next fit, best fit policy) mm_malloc에서 이 반환값을 보고 payload를 place하거나 … donate thanissaroWebEen strategische fit (afstemming van HRM op de organisatiestrategie), een interne (hoe zijn de HR-instrumenten onderling afgestemd?), een organisatie- fit (afstemming tussen HRM en de andere relevante systemen in de organisatie) en een institutionele fit (de afstemming van HRM met de institutionele context, bijvoorbeeld wetgeving). donate thanksgiving